DFA CO Puerto Princesa Joins “Love Affair with Nature” for the Preservation of Mangrove Forests

CO Puerto Princesa personnel led by HCO Liza Jane V. Estalilla (front row, 5th from left) showing DFA’s solidarity and support for the “20th Love Affair with Nature” that was held on 14 February 2024 at Sitio Soliman, Barangay Iwahig, Puerto Princesa City. (CO Puerto Princesa photo)

PUERTO PRINCESA 19 February 2024 – Before the break of dawn on Valentine’s Day, CO Puerto Princesa personnel headed for the coastal area of Sitio Soliman in Barangay Iwahig, Puerto Princesa City to join other government agencies, NGOs, students, private enterprises and other residents of Puerto Princesa City in the annual mangrove planting activity popularly known as “Love Affair with Nature'' with “A Lifetime Commitment” for this year’s theme. This event is spearheaded by the City Government of Puerto Princesa and is held every 14th of February to restore mangrove forests that were degraded by natural disasters and illegal human activities.  It aims to heighten public awareness on the vital role of mangroves in coastal ecosystems wherein they serve as nurseries for various types of fish, shrimps, spiny lobster larvae, insects and birds.  

On this day, around seven thousand (7,000) seedlings of different varieties of mangrove trees provided by the City Environment and Natural Resources Office of Puerto Princesa were planted over five (5) hectares of coastal area in Sitio Soliman. Now in its 20th year, this project has contributed a great deal in making Palawan the only province in the Philippines with  growing mangrove forests.

Aside from its environmental significance, the City Government of Puerto Princesa gave this Valentine’s Day event a romantic twist by conducting a government-sponsored mass wedding for couples residing in Puerto Princesa. City Mayor Lucilo Bayron officiated the marriage of a total of one hundred eighteen (118) couples during this occasion. The newly-married couples also joined the mangrove planting activity after the wedding ceremony. 

Mayor Bayron remarked that the active participation of various sectors of society in Puerto Princesa is an expression of their love for nature and lifetime commitment to preserve it. END
